> initcap ( text ) → text
>
> Converts the first letter of each word to upper case and the rest to
> lower case. Words are sequences of alphanumeric characters separated by
> non-alphanumeric characters.

> It looks like that you replicated the error.

There is no error, initcap is doing what it is documented to.

notemachine is not two words anymore then 'online', 'bluebell',
'network' are.

>
> There must be a way to do the following.

Maybe, but as Karsten says it would involve an AI. One that understands
the mutt language that is English.

>
> a column contains a list of words.  Only the first letter of each word
> should be capitalised.  INITCAP can not do that.  How to create a
> function just to capitalised each word (substring) in a list of
> words/strings.  This will be very useful and create great impact.

From here:

https://www.grammarly.com/blog/14-of-the-longest-words-in-english/

uncopyrightable

where would you split that into words?:

Some 'words' I see:

un
unc
copy
copyright
right
table
able
